Our verdict is Benign. Variant got -7 ACMG points: 2P and 9B. PM5BP4_StrongBS1_SupportingBS2
The NM_001312909.2(FAM111A):c.1579C>G(p.Pro527Ala)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000558 in 1,613,994 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. P527T) has been classified as Likely pathogenic.

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| May 03, 2023 | The c.1579C>G (p.P527A) alteration is located in exon 5 (coding exon 2) of the FAM111A gene. This alteration results from a C to G substitution at nucleotide position 1579, causing the proline (P) at amino acid position 527 to be replaced by an alanine (A).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
